Introducing Dr. M. Saridomichelakis

Dr. Manolis Saridomichelakis is a distinguished figure in the field of veterinary medicine, with a focus on leishmaniosis and allergic skin diseases. He is a Professor of Companion Animal Medicine at the Faculty of Veterinary Science, University of Thessaly, and a board-certified Diplomate of the European College of Veterinary Dermatology.

Dr. Saridomichelakis completed his Doctor of Veterinary Medicine at the School of Veterinary Medicine, Aristotle University of Thessaloniki, and obtained his PhD from the same institution in 1998. He has an extensive publication record, including 170 articles in scientific journals, full congress proceedings, 5 book chapters with over 3,000 citations to his name.

Dr. Saridomichelakis’s research interests primarily revolve around leishmaniosis and allergic skin diseases. His expertise in these areas is evident through his significant contributions to the field, as reflected in his extensive publication record and active participation in scientific events. His research has covered a wide range of topics, including the clinical manifestations and diagnosis of canine atopic dermatitis, comorbidities in dogs with leishmaniosis due to Leishmania infantum, the presence and density of domestic mites in the microenvironment of mite-sensitive dogs with atopic dermatitis, and antinuclear antibodies and rheumatoid factor titers in dogs with arthritis secondary to leishmaniosis.

Dr. Marta Leiva: An Educator and Innovator

Born and raised in Barcelona, Spain, Dr. Marta Leiva is a testament to the excellence in veterinary ophthalmology. A proud alumnus of the University Autonomous of Barcelona (UAB), she embarked on her journey with small animal veterinary medicine, rotating internship and a European Residency in Comparative Veterinary Ophthalmology at the UAB Veterinary Teaching Hospital. Her dedication to the field is evident in her achievement of the European Diploma in Veterinary Ophthalmology in 2005, further bolstered by her PhD in 2007.

Pioneering Work and Contributions

Currently an Associate Professor of Ophthalmology at UAB, Dr. Leiva has been instrumental in training ECVO residents since 2005. Her contributions extend beyond teaching; she has actively worked for the ECVO in various capacities, including the Evaluation Residency Committee and the Executive Committee. Her research and clinical work, especially in areas like corneal diseases, foals ophthalmology, and of course ocular signs in infectious diseases, have been widely recognized and published in numerous international journals and ophthalmology books. Dr. Leiva has published over 50 papers and is cited by 835, showcasing her profound impact and expertise in the field.

Leishvet ALIVE Program published

The final Lesihvet ALIVE program has now been published! 

The plenary session will be given by JEFFERY SHAW who will be talking on “Understanding the amazing diversity of Leishmaniases”. 

These are the 8 keynote addresses, divided between the research and clinical streams:

  • JOSE JOAQUÍN CERÓN: Acute phase proteins as biomarkers in canine leishmaniosis
  • GÉRALD SPAETH: The LeiSHield consortium: An ecological genomics approach towards Leishmania biomarker discovery
  • KATRIN HARTMANN: Leishmania infection in dogs – what is different in non-endemic countries
  • EDUARDO BERRIATÚA: Epidemiology of canine and human leishmaniosis in Europe: two sides of the same coin?
  • CLAUDIO BROVIDA: Kidney disease management in cases of leishmaniosis
  • ORIN COURTENAY: Advances in the One Health control of leishmaniasis
  • LAURA ORDEIX: That cutaneous problem is leishmaniosis: How can I correlate clinical signs to Leishmania infection?
  • SHADEN KAMHAWI: Pathogenesis of leishmaniosis through the lens of a vector sandfly

In addition, there will be round table discussions with the Keynote Speakers and the LeishVeters  on the following topics:

  • Epidemiology
  • Diagnosis and decision making
  • Immunization and immunomodulation
  • Prevention

The following topics will also be discussed in 37 oral presentations:

  • Genomics
  • Clinical and diagnostic
  • Treatment
  • Immunology
  • Epidemiology
  • Feline Epidemiology
  • Prevention

and over 25 poster presentations – the posters themselves will be available for view on both days of the event. 

LeisheVeters will bring their practical experience to the event through presentations of Clinical Cases.  There will also be an opportunity to discuss your clinical cases and research in two informal early morning get-togethers.
